Join Crusoe’s Finance team as a Senior Financial Analyst, playing a key role in supporting our dynamic, growing digital infrastructure business, including pipeline projects and operational assets. You will be responsible for financial planning, forecasting, budgeting, and performance measurement, with a specific focus on AI-driven data center infrastructure. This role is expected to make significant contributions to enable senior leaders and executives to make business decisions, and will also provide crucial support on the Digital Infrastructure deal side.
As a Senior Financial Analyst, your day will be dynamic and varied. You might start by reviewing the latest financial forecasts with the project teams, identifying potential risks and opportunities. Next, you'll work on building financial models to assess the profitability of new data center projects. You’ll then prepare executive reports for the leadership team, highlighting key performance indicators and providing insights into the financial health of the digital infrastructure business. Collaboration is key, so you'll spend time working with cross-functional teams to gather data and align financial strategies with business goals. You will also improve and streamline planning and reporting processes, and create dashboard metrics for internal and external stakeholders.
